Parenting advice is abundant when you’re expecting or have little ones running around. You’ll find countless tips on everything from baby registries to the best toys for your toddlers. However, one vital piece of guidance often gets overlooked: never underestimate the power of humor.
Let’s be honest—raising small children can be utterly absurd. It’s overwhelming, rewarding, and often downright hilarious. To navigate the daily chaos, a solid sense of humor is essential; otherwise, you might just lose your mind. Here are some reasons why embracing laughter is crucial for every mom.
1. Unexpected Messes Are a Given
Let’s get real: I’m not just talking about minor spills. At some point, you’ll find yourself on a wild chase after runaway poop nuggets. Yes, those sneaky little surprises can pop up anywhere, defying all efforts to contain them. Embrace the absurdity and turn your scavenger hunt for these “treasures” into a comedic adventure.
2. You’ll Leave the House Looking Wild
Picture this: you’re a new mom, and you head out with someone else’s vomit in your hair. Sounds unbelievable, right? But it happens! You might not have had a spare moment for self-care, and if someone points it out, just laugh it off. It’s the best way to cope with the madness of motherhood.
3. Reasoning with a Toddler is Futile
Around the age of two, your little one will take delight in being contrary. You’ll find yourself bewildered, trying to explain why they can’t flip-flop on their juice request. After 20 minutes of this ill-fated logic session, laughter becomes your best ally. It’s simply more uplifting than tears!
4. Floor Food Becomes Fair Game
You probably won’t plan to snack on the bits of food your toddler has discarded. But in the whirlwind of multitasking, you might just pop those floor scraps into your mouth rather than make a trip to the trash. Don’t overthink it—just laugh and keep moving!
5. Nasty Comments are Inevitable
If you dare to comment on parenting forums, be prepared for some negativity. There’s always that one person who feels the need to be rude. You may wonder if you’ve somehow offended them in real life. Rest assured, it’s not personal. Just let it roll off your back with a chuckle.
6. Paranoia Will Become Your New Normal
Is that a tick on your child? Are those red spots a cause for concern? Did they wash their hands? The worries pile up faster than you can imagine. While you might not find humor in the moment, trust that one day you’ll look back and laugh at your early parenting fears.
7. Your Beloved Items Will Meet Their Demise
You can’t escape it: kids have a knack for destroying things. Whether it’s dipping a remote in coffee or ripping pages from your favorite book, it’s all part of the motherhood experience. Find the humor in the chaos, or just hide your valuables until they’re old enough to respect them.
